Every complex decision begins by answering the most fundamental question, one on which all subsequent answers depend. The fundamental question has a special word assigned to it, liberty: do individuals make their own decisions or are they told what to do? Your ideology derives from how you answer this question because almost all other parts of governance, society, commerce, economy & knowledge depend on it.

Governance divides between democracy, where everyone gets to decide who leads us, or leaders are selected for us.

In a society, are there implicit obligations on people, called morals & values, or do people choose what they will be responsible for, called rule-of-law.

Commerce utilizes market-forces, individual actors making decisions for themselves, but a few times in our history there have been price controls and rationing, a top-down, command approach.

The choice of economy, Capitalist vs. Marxian, decides whether the focus is on owners or workers?

And is knowledge can be based on science which can be tested by anyone, or mysticism where proclamations are made & not questioned.
